  1. Dictionary
    analytical
    /ˌanəˈlɪtɪkl/

    adjective

    • 1. relating to or using analysis or logical reasoning: "analytical methods"

  3. adjective. using or skilled in using analysis (i.e., separating a whole--intellectual or substantial--into its elemental parts or basic principles) “ analytical reasoning”. “an analytical mind”. synonyms: analytic. see more. see less. antonyms: synthetic, synthetical.
